Understanding CRM Automation
CRM automation refers to the use of technology to streamline and manage customer relationships. By automating various tasks, businesses can save time, reduce errors, and focus on building lasting relationships with their customers. Here are the key components of a successful CRM automation strategy:
1. Define Your Goals
- Identify specific objectives: What do you want to achieve with CRM automation? For example, increasing sales, improving customer service, or enhancing marketing efforts.
- Set measurable KPIs: Determine key performance indicators that will help you track progress and success.
2. Choose the Right CRM Software
Not all CRM systems are created equal. Here are some factors to consider when selecting software:
- Ease of use: Ensure the interface is user-friendly for your team.
- Integration capabilities: Your CRM should work seamlessly with other tools you use, such as email marketing software and social media platforms.
- Scalability: Choose a CRM that can grow with your business.
3. Automate Key Processes
Focus on automating processes that will save you the most time and effort. Here are some areas to consider:
- Lead Management: Automate lead scoring and nurturing to prioritize high-value prospects.
- Follow-up Emails: Set up automated email sequences to engage prospects and customers at different stages of the buyer’s journey.
- Reporting & Analytics: Automate data collection and reporting to gain insights into your sales and marketing efforts.
4. Train Your Team
Successful CRM automation is only possible with a well-informed team. Consider the following:
- Provide comprehensive training sessions on the new software.
- Encourage your team to explore the features and functionalities of the CRM.
- Gather feedback and address any concerns to ensure smooth adoption.
5. Monitor and Optimize
Once your CRM automation is in place, it’s essential to continually monitor its effectiveness:
- Regularly review your KPIs and adjust your strategies based on performance data.
- Solicit feedback from your team and customers to identify areas for improvement.
- Stay updated on new features and updates from your CRM provider.
